Brief summary
This is a research study to determine if identifying an optimal level of positive end-expiratory pressure (PEEP) targeted specifically to individualized patient characteristics will shorten the time on the ventilator. Participants will have catheter placed through the nose into the esophagus to measure the pressure inside the chest. This catheter will remain until the patient is freed from the ventilator. Participants will be randomized to usual care or to have the level of PEEP determined by the esophageal balloon pressure readings. The total time spent on the ventilator will be recorded.
Detailed description
Study Design: Randomized-controlled clinical trial. Patients will be enrolled within 4 days of mechanical ventilation and randomized 1:1 to titration of PEEP based on esophageal balloon pressures or based on the High PEEP ARDSnet PEEP/fraction of inspired oxygen (FiO2) table. All patients will have esophageal balloons placed with baseline measurement of Ptp. Patients randomized to the intervention arm will then undergo titration of PEEP based on Ptp measurements to achieve Optimal PEEP, defined as end expiratory Ptp of 0 to +2 cm water (H2O).
Interventions
All patients in both groups will have an esophageal balloon catheter inserted by a research investigator. The catheter will be inserted into their nare while upright (head of bed \>30 degrees) to a depth slightly more than the estimated distance from the lower sternum to the back of the ear (typically around 60 cm). Gastric positioning will be confirmed with abdominal compression testing and the catheter then retracted 10 - 20cm into the lower esophagus. Placement will be confirmed with the presence of cardiac oscillations on the esophageal probe. The probe will then be secured to the patient's nasal opening using tape.
Patients in the Intervention group will undergo an SBT regardless of their PEEP level. The PEEP that generates a Ptp of 0 will be considered their optimal PEEP, and this will not be lowered for the SBT. The Intervention Group SBT will consist of a trial of a pressure support of 5 cm H2O and Optimal PEEP.
Patients in the Control group will undergo an SBT when they reach a PEEP ≤8 cm H2O. This is the current standard of care based on the SBT protocol at UNC Hospitals. SBT and extubation prior to meeting these criteria will be based on primary medical team's discretion and will be recorded for analysis and safety tracking.
Based on the use of optimal PEEP in this group, and the experience in the previous study protocol, the investigators will place patients in the Intervention group on Tracheostomy Collar Trial only with a speaking valve. This simulates the normal process of utilizing the upper airway to maintain lung inflation that is performed automatically when a patient does not have an artificial airway.
The control group will be placed on Tracheostomy Collar Trial with no requirement for speaking valve. They may utilize a speaking valve if tolerated and desired, but there is no requirement as there is in the Intervention group.

Masking description
Due to the obvious treatment differences between the two groups, blinding of treatment group will be impossible. However, the investigators will have one outcome assessor who will have access only to the data necessary to determine the primary outcome (Ventilator-Free Days at 28-days), and this assessor will be blinded to treatment group using built-in REDCap tools.
Eligibility
Inclusion criteria
* Body mass index greater than or equal to 40 * Acute respiratory failure requiring mechanical ventilation
Exclusion criteria
* Refusal to give consent by the subject or their legally authorized representative * Abdominal compartment syndrome * Chest tube for pneumothorax * Having been on a ventilator for \>4 days * Suspicion of or known intracranial hypertension * Anticipated extubation within 24 hours * Chronic ventilator dependence * Condition that precludes placement of an esophageal balloon (esophageal or nasopharyngeal pathology preventing insertion of the esophageal balloon catheter, severe thrombocytopenia or coagulopathy) * Incarceration

Outcome results
Number of Ventilator-Free Days (VFD) by Day 28
The number of days a patient is alive and free from the ventilator up to day 28.
Time frame: 28 days
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Optimal PEEP | Number of Ventilator-Free Days (VFD) by Day 28 | 2.33 Days | Standard Deviation 5.86 |
| ARDSNet High PEEP | Number of Ventilator-Free Days (VFD) by Day 28 | 6.67 Days | Standard Deviation 13.32 |
